Job Scope
High level purpose of function.
Execution of Service , Maintenance and Daylie operations in Electrical Distribution systems HV 145kV , MV 33KV for the Central Electrical Department.
Key Responsibilities
Key responsibilities include (but are not limited to)
- Operate and monitor the 145 kV and 33 kV electrical distribution systems.
- Perform HV and MV switching activities in accordance with approved procedures.
- Execute planned and corrective maintenance on substations, switchgear and transformers.
- Troubleshoot and resolve faults within the electrical distribution network.
- Ensure safe isolation and restoration of electrical equipment.
- Support testing and maintenance of protection and control systems.
- Maintain compliance with electrical safety regulations, PTW and LOTO requirements.
- Supervise contractors working within HV and MV installations.
- Participate in emergency response and power restoration activities.
- Maintain accurate maintenance records, switching logs and technical documentation.
- Support commissioning and energisation of new electrical assets.
- Identify and implement reliability and continuous improvement initiatives.
- Monitor electrical system performance and report abnormal conditions.
- Promote a strong electrical safety culture across the facility.
- Support the delivery of safe, reliable and efficient power to all site operations.

Requirements
Qualifications and Experience
- Qualified electrician with recognised electrical education or equivalent Auktorisation A or AL is considered an advantage.
- Minimum 3 years of experience in industrial electrical maintenance.
- Experience working with HV and MV electrical distribution systems, substations, switchgear and power transformers.
- Experience working under Permit-to-Work and LOTO procedures.
- Understanding of Swedish electrical safety requirements.
- Fluency in English, both written and spoken.
- Swedish language skills are considered an advantage.
- SSG4500/1 certification is considered an advantage.
- HV switching authorisation or equivalent experience is considered an advantage.
- Experience in commissioning and energisation of electrical assets is considered an advantage.
- Fluency in English
- Elementary computer literacy (Word, PowerPoint, Excel)
- Valid Driver’s License B
Specific skills
- Experience with ABB Switchgears, Breakers and DCS is an advantage.
